page:30-39页
#coding=UTF-8
import pandas as pd
'''
利用python的切片语法,通过查看每个DataFrame的前几行验证一下数据加载工作是否一切顺利
'''
unames = ['user_id','gender','age','occupation','zip']
users = pd.read_table('c:/pytm/ch02/ml-1m/users.dat',sep='::',header=None,names=unames,engine = 'python')
print users[:5]
rnames = ['user_id', 'movie_id', 'rating', 'timestamp']
ratings = pd.read_table('c:/pytm/ch02/ml-1m/ratings.dat', sep='::', header=None, names=rnames, engine='python')
print ratings[:3]
mnames = ['movie_id', 'title', 'genres']
movies = pd.read_table('c:/pytm/ch02/ml-1m/movies.dat', sep='::', header=None, names=mnames, engine='p